Thanks for clarifying that the scanner won’t read your ticket specifically for the 2nd Chance entry on the CA Lottery Official App. Let’s work through this together.
Sometimes the scanner has trouble reading the 2nd Chance barcode on the ticket due to lighting, reflections, or the camera focus. Here’s what I suggest:
1. Check lighting and camera: Make sure you are scanning under good lighting without glare on the ticket. Hold your iPhone steady and at a reasonable distance so the barcode fills the camera frame but isn’t too close.
2. Manual entry option: If scanning still doesn’t work, you can manually enter the 2nd Chance code from your ticket into the app. To do this, open the app, sign into your 2nd Chance account, and enter the code by hand. This is a reliable fallback method1.
3. App update: Confirm that you have the latest version of the app installed from the App Store, as updates often improve scanner performance.
4. Clean camera lens: Sometimes a smudge on your iPhone’s camera lens can hinder scanning, so giving it a wipe with a soft cloth can help.
5. Restart the app/device: Closing and reopening the app or restarting your iPhone can sometimes resolve temporary glitches.
If none of these work, it may be a temporary system issue or a ticket-specific problem (e.g., the code not activated yet). In that case, you could try:
- Trying the scanner on a different device to isolate if it’s your phone or the app. - Contacting CA Lottery support at [email protected] for ticket verification.
